One way that chemical producers can contribute to sustainability is through solvent recycling.
Solvents are an essential component of many chemical production processes. They are used to dissolve, dilute, and extract various substances from raw materials. However, the use of solvents can also cause significant environmental harm.
Solvents can be volatile organic compounds (VOCs) that contribute to air pollution, or they can be hazardous wastes that contaminate water and soil.
Solvent recycling is the process of recovering and reusing solvents that would otherwise be discarded as waste. This process can significantly reduce the environmental impact of chemical production processes while providing economic benefits to chemical producers.
